Informationen zum Autor David Brown was a world authority on both Russian nineteenth-century music and Tudor polyphony! and was Professor of Music at Southampton University! a position from which he retired as Professor of Musicology in 1989. His books include major works on Glinka! Tchaikovsky (in four volumes)! Musorgsky! and the English madrigalist Thomas Weelkes. He broadcast frequently throughout his life. Klappentext A fascinating and detailed guide to Russia's best-loved composer, from an expert in the field. Zusammenfassung This volume uniquely combines a lively biography of one of the best-loved composers of the nineteenth century with a detailed chronological guide to much of his oeuvre, from the most popular - Swan Lake or the 1812 Overture - to the lesser known pieces.
